Several elements can contribute to water pressure concerns in your sprinkler system, resulting in irregular circulation. Inspect your water source. Low local stress or a partly closed valve can influence circulation. Next off, inspect for obstructions in your pipelines or sprinkler heads; dust and debris can obstruct water circulation. Additionally, look for leakages in your system, as they can considerably minimize pressure. If you have actually got a stress regulator, confirm it's operating properly, as a breakdown can cause inconsistent stress throughout zones. Lastly, you might need to adjust your system format, especially if you have actually added brand-new heads or areas. By detecting and resolving these concerns, you'll enhance water distribution and keep your landscape healthy and balanced.Repairing Leaky Water Lines in Your Lawn Sprinkler

As soon as you have actually determined the leakage source in your automatic sprinkler, it's time to take on the fixing. Begin by shutting off the supply of water to prevent any mess while you function. If you're managing a small hole, a water-proof sealant or tape might do the trick. For larger leakages, you'll likely require to reduce out the harmed section of pipe and replace it with a new item. Ensure to utilize the proper fittings and sealants to guarantee a tight fit. Don't forget to test the repair work by transforming the water back on slowly. Keep an eye on the repaired location for a few days to validate the leakage is totally resolved. With these methods, you can restore your automatic sprinkler's performance.Preventative Upkeep Tips
Normal maintenance is key to avoid leakages in your lawn sprinkler system. Sprinkler system check. Begin by examining your pipes and connections frequently for any signs of wear or damages. Look for fractures, corrosion, or loose installations that could bring about leaks. Additionally, make particular to flush your system a minimum of annually to eliminate particles and protect against blockages. Adjust your lawn sprinkler heads to ensure they're not spraying water against tough surface areas, which can create wear gradually. Don't neglect to look for proper water pressure; too much pressure can bring about leakages. Take into consideration winterizing your system to secure it from freezing temperature levels, which can damage pipes. By taking these actions, you'll keep your sprinkler system running efficiently and efficiently.Fixing Malfunctioning Shutoffs
When your sprinkler system's valves begin to malfunction, it can interrupt your whole watering setup, bring about dry patches in your lawn or overwatering in some locations. To tackle this issue, first, locate the valve that's causing troubles. Look for visible signs of damage, like leakages or fractures. If the shutoff appears stuck, you can delicately touch it to see if it liberates.After reassembling, turn the water back on and evaluate the valve. Ensure it's opening and closing appropriately. If it still does not function, think about changing the whole shutoff to recover your system's efficiency.

When to Call a Professional for Help
Although you may manage regular upkeep on your lawn sprinkler, certain issues call for expert knowledge. If you see relentless water merging, unusual spikes in your water costs, or if your system isn't working after standard troubleshooting, it's time to call a pro. Specialists can quickly identify intricate troubles like electric faults or problems with the mainline.Another indication to look for aid is if you're intending a considerable renovation or landscaping task that entails your lawn sprinkler system. They can guarantee your system is appropriately readjusted or moved.
Don't overlook security problems either; functioning with high-pressure systems can be harmful without appropriate training.
Last but not least, if you do not have the moment or self-confidence to take on repairs, employing an expert can conserve you stress and prevent further damages. Recognizing when to seek help can maintain your lawn sprinkler running effectively and your grass healthy and balanced.
